首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用for循环将数据从fetch()推送到Javascript中的数组?

使用for循环将数据从fetch()推送到JavaScript中的数组可以通过以下步骤实现:

  1. 首先,创建一个空数组来存储从fetch()获取的数据:
代码语言:txt
复制
let dataArray = [];
  1. 使用fetch()方法获取数据,并将其转换为JSON格式:
代码语言:txt
复制
fetch('url')
  .then(response => response.json())
  .then(data => {
    // 在这里处理数据
  });
  1. 在fetch()的回调函数中,使用for循环遍历数据,并将每个数据项推送到数组中:
代码语言:txt
复制
fetch('url')
  .then(response => response.json())
  .then(data => {
    for (let i = 0; i < data.length; i++) {
      dataArray.push(data[i]);
    }
  });
  1. 最后,你可以在数组中访问和使用推送的数据:
代码语言:txt
复制
console.log(dataArray); // 输出包含推送数据的数组

这样,你就可以使用for循环将数据从fetch()推送到JavaScript中的数组了。

对于这个问题,腾讯云没有特定的产品或链接与之相关。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何使用免费控件Word表格数据导入到Excel

我通常使用MS Excel来存储和处理大量数据,但有时候经常会碰到一个问题—我需要数据存储在word表格,而不是在Excel,这样处理起来非常麻烦,尤其是在数据比较庞大时候, 这时我迫切地需要将...word表格数据导入到Excel。...相信大家也碰到过同样问题,下面我就给大家分享一下在C#如何使用免费控件来实现这一功能。这里,我使用了两个免费API, DocX和Spire.Xls。 有需要朋友可以下载使用。...以下是详细步骤: 首先我使用DocX API 来获取word表格数据,然后数据导入System.Data.DataTable对象。...数据导入到worksheet; //dataTable数据插入到worksheet,1代表第一行和第一列 sheet.InsertDataTable(dt, true, 1, 1); 步骤

4.3K10

如何在Ubuntu 14.04上使用Transporter转换后数据MongoDB同步到Elasticsearch

本教程向您展示如何使用开源实用程序Transporter通过自定义转换数据MongoDB快速复制到Elasticsearch。...目标 在本文中,我们介绍如何使用Transporter实用程序数据MongoDB复制到Ubuntu 14.04上Elasticsearch 。...如果你还记得,我们用firstName和lastName存储了MongoDB两条记录。在数据MongoDB同步到Elasticsearch时,您可以在这里看到转换数据真正力量。...这是一个简单转换示例,但是使用一点JavaScript,您可以在准备搜索数据时执行更复杂数据操作。 第10步 - 执行转换 现在我们完成了设置,现在是时候同步和转换我们数据了。...结论 现在我们知道如何使用Transporter数据MongoDB复制到Elasticsearch,以及如何在同步时转换应用于我们数据。您可以以相同方式应用更复杂转换。

5.4K01

如何使用rclone腾讯云COS桶数据同步到华为云OBS

本文介绍如何使用rclone工具同步腾讯云COS(Cloud Object Storage)桶数据到华为云OBS(Object Storage Service)。...先决条件是您已经使用华为云在线迁移工具完成了初始数据迁移,现在我们需要保持后续数据一致性。...步骤3:运行rclone同步命令 使用以下rclone命令腾讯云COS数据同步到华为云OBS。...--checkers 16 使用**--fast-list**选项: 使用此选项可以减少S3(或兼容S3)API所需请求数量,特别是在包含大量文件目录。...结论 通过以上步骤,您可以轻松地使用rclone腾讯云COS桶数据同步到华为云OBS。确保在执行过程准确无误地替换了所有必须配置信息,以保证同步成功。

70031

JavaScript 通过 queueMicrotask() 使用微任务

JavaScript promises 和 Mutation Observer API 都使用微任务队列去运行它们回调函数,但当能够推迟工作直到当前事件循环过程完结时,也是可以执行微任务时机。...批量操作 也可以使用微任务从不同来源多个请求收集到单一批处理,从而避免对处理同类工作多次调用可能造成开销。...下面的代码片段创建了一个函数,多个消息放入一个数组批处理,通过一个微任务在上下文退出时这些消息作为单一对象发送出去。...其后,数组内容就不再需要了,所以清空 messageQueue 数组。最后,使用 fetch() 方法编码后 JSON 发往服务器。...服务器接到 JSON 字符串,然后大概会将其解码并处理其结果数组中找到消息。 例子 简单微任务示例 在这个简单例子,我们看到入列一个微任务后,会引起其回调函数在顶层脚本完毕后运行。

3.1K10

JavaScript如何工作:Service Worker 生命周期及使用场景

JavaScript如何工作:事件循环和异步编程崛起+ 5种使用 async/await 更好地编码方式!...JavaScript如何工作: 深入探索 websocket 和HTTP/2与SSE +如何选择正确路径! JavaScript如何工作:与 WebAssembly比较 及其使用场景 !...JavaScript如何工作:Web Workers构建块+ 5个使用他们场景 ?...在这篇文章深入探讨 Service Workers:它们是如何工作,你应该关心什么。最后,还列出了 Service Workers 一些独特优点在哪些场景下是值得我们使用。...既然要返回浏览器使用响应,并将其传递给缓存使用,就需要克隆它,以便可以一个发送到浏览器,一个发送到缓存。

88110

Vue&Php获取数据数据

数据形式 如果不太熟悉,想要没有问题地数据数据送到渲染层颇有挑战。...用Phpfetch_all(1)方法实际上得到了一个关联数组数组(此处1代表数组项是关联数组),利用json_encode()关联数组转换为JSON字符串,得到了一个JSON字符串数组。...而前端JavaScriptJSON.parse()方法支持JSON字符串转为对象,也支持JSON字符串数组转为对象数组,Vue就可以渲染了。...Php Php数据库获取数据并以json形式响应请求,我这里接受了proc参数用来判断获取哪一种数据。 <?...{ emulateJSON: true }参数使服务器有能力接收POST请求附带参数(request body以application/x-www-form-urlencoded content type

2.6K40

asyncawait初学者指南

JavaScriptasync和await关键字提供了一种现代语法,帮助我们处理异步操作。在本教程,我们深入研究如何使用async/await来掌控JavaScript程序流程控制。...总览 如何创建JavaScript异步函数 async关键字 await关键字 声明异步函数不同方式 await/async内部机制 promise到async/await转换 错误处理 在函数调用中使用...如何创建JavaScript异步函数 让我们近距离看看fetchDataFromApi数据获取逻辑。在JavaScript数据获取是典型异步操作案例。...在下面的例子,请注意我是如何URL改成不存在东西: async function fetchDataFromApi() { try { const res = await fetch...这使我们能够减少初始包大小和交互指标的时间。 总结 在这篇文章,我们研究了如何使用async/await来管理你JavaScript程序控制流。

24020

Js 异步处理演进,Callback=u003EPromise=u003EObserver

如何水管巧妙连通,使整个系统有足够弹性,需要去认真思考 对于 JavaScript 异步理解,不少人感到过困惑:Js 是单线程如何做到异步呢?...Js 内存栈和队列是如何交互后(没有细说微任务、宏任务),再看目前我们是如何去组织这种交互~ 没错,就是以下 3 种组织方式,也是本篇核心重点: Callback Promise Observer...observer 创建(发布)需更改数据流,subscribe 调用(订阅消费)数据流;以 RxJs 举例: function callApiFooA(){ return fetch(urlA...Promises 数组转换为 Observable,它是基于 callApiFooA 和 callApiFooB 结果数组; map — API 函数 A 和 B Respond 中提取...开始监听 observable; Observable是多数据生产者,它在处理异步数据流方面更加强大和灵活,它在 Angular 等前端框架中被使用~~ 敲!

2K10

100 个常见 PHP 面试题

这是一个 PHP 语法错误,表示 x 行错误会停止解析和执行程序。 26) 如何数据导出到 Excel 文件? 最常见和常用方法是数据转换为Excel支持格式。...34) 如何使用 GET 方法访问通过 URL 发送数据? 要访问通过 GET 方法发送数据,我们使用 $ _GET 数组,如下所示: 1 2 www.url.com?...addslashes 函数使我们能够在数据存储到数据库之前对其进行转义。 42) 如何字符串删除转义字符? 使用 stripslash 函数,我们可以删除字符串转义字符。...--> 47) 如何定义PHP脚本函数可访问变量?? 使用 global 关键字。 48) 如何函数返回值? 使用指令 ‘return $value;’ 。...除非您已经对数据进行了分区,否则有必要知道哪个实例获取数据数据放入哪个实例。 102) 解释你对PHP进行更改时如何更新Memcached?

20.9K50

异步讲起,时间,时间,请给函数以答案!

“JavaScipt 异步原理是怎么实现?” 答:JS 引擎通过混用 2 种内存数据结构:栈和队列 来实现异步。栈与队列交互也就是大家所熟知 JS 事件循环(Event Loop)。...简单来讲:所有同步任务都是在主线程上执行,形成 执行栈,异步任务回调消息形成 回调队列。在执行栈任务处理完成后,主线程就开始读取任务队列任务并执行。按这个规则,不断往复循环。...这里用到一些大家可能陌生 api,需稍作解释: Observable.from 一个 Promises 数组转换为 Observable,它是基于 callApiFooA 和 callApiFooB...结果数组; map — API 函数 A 和 B Respond 中提取 ID; switchMap — 使用前一个结果 id 调用 callApiFooC,并返回一个新 Observable...错,二者有关系,并且关系莫大,粗略分为 3 点: ① 组合特性 在函数式编程,我们把函数组合当作是重点之一,函数声明和函数组合调用分开。

1.1K20

AJAX 前端开发利器:实现网页动态更新核心技术

AJAX只是使用以下组合: 浏览器内置XMLHttpRequest对象(用于Web服务器请求数据JavaScript和HTML DOM(用于显示或使用数据) AJAX是一个具有误导性名称技术。...以下是一个展示如何使用AJAXXML文件获取信息示例: 示例说明 当用户点击上面的 "获取 CD 信息" 按钮时,执行 loadDoc() 函数。...当服务器响应就绪时,构建一个HTML表格,XML文件中提取节点(元素),最终使用包含XML数据HTML表格更新 "demo" 元素: LoadXMLDoc() function loadDoc()...请求发送到服务器上文件 注意,一个参数(q)添加到 URL(带有下拉列表内容) AJAX 服务器页面 - "getcustomer.php" 由上面的 JavaScript 调用服务器上页面是一个名为...在HTML表格显示XML数据 此示例循环遍历每个 元素,并在HTML表格显示 和 元素值: table, th

8600

2020年前端面试题及答案_结构化面试题库及答案

for循环——循环每进行一次,就要检查一下数组长度,速度比较慢; for in 循环——需要分析出array每一个属性,这个操作性能开销很大。...Ajax原理简单来说就是在用户和服务器之间加了一个中间层(Ajax引擎),由XmlHttpRequest对象来向服务器发异步请求,服务器获取数据,然后用javascript来操作DOM而更新页面。...不支持变量名提升; 使用let声明变量会形成块级作用域; 不允许重复声明,也就是在函数内部不允许重复声明参数。 37、如何通过JS判断一个数组?...冒泡排序; 快速排序; 54、javascript数组一行代码去重方法? set方法去重。 55、javascript如何判断一个对象是否为数组?...60、javascript有几种类型值? 栈:原始数据类型(Number、String、Boolean、null、undefined); 堆:引用类型数据(对象、数组和函数)。

2.5K20

git使用

远程仓库抓取数据 $ git fetch [remote-name] 此命令会到远程仓库拉取所有你本地仓库还没有的数据。...所以,git fetch mglue会抓取你上次克隆以来别人上传到此远程仓库所有更新(或是上次 fetch 以来别人提交更新)。...有一点很重要,需要记住,fetch 命令只是远端数据拉到本地仓库,并不自动合并到当前工作分支,只有当你确实准备好了,才能手工合并。...如果设置了某个分支用于跟踪某个远端仓库分支(参见下节及第三章内容),可以使用 git pull命令自动抓取数据下来,然后远端分支自动合并到本地仓库当前分支。...推送数据到远程仓库 项目进行到一个阶段,要同别人分享目前成果,可以本地仓库数据送到远程仓库。

54720

为什么说 Next.js 13 是一个颠覆性版本

这意味着服务器可以为页面生成 HTML 并将它发送到客户端,而不是在客户端使用 JavaScript 生成 HTML。这可以提升性能和应用程序 SEO(搜索引擎优化)。...结合服务器端组件和客户端组件,你可以服务器端组件用于程序快速加载、非交互性部分,客户端组件用于交互、浏览器 API 和其它功能。...当返回 Promise 外部服务或 API 请求数据时,我们组件声明为 async 并等待响应: async func getData() { const res = await...';} 下面的例子演示了 Next.js 12 第三方服务获取数据方法: export default function About({data}) { return...App“动态无限制”(https://www.infoq.cn/article/sITi66wc3mvcNs3PeRkb ) 我们如何使用 Next.js React 加载时间缩短 70%(https

3K10

【JS】1688- 重学 JavaScript API - Fetch API

1.2 作用和使用场景 Fetch API 主要用于服务器获取数据,发送数据到服务器或与远程 API 进行通信。...在第一个 .then() ,我们调用 response.json() 响应转换为 JSON 格式数据。在第二个.then() ,我们可以访问获取到数据,并对其进行处理。...Fetch API 实际应用 Fetch API 在实际应用具有广泛用途。下面是一些常见实际应用场景: 3.1 数据获取和展示 通过 Fetch API 可以服务器获取数据并在页面上展示。...3.2 表单提交和验证 Fetch API 可以用于将用户输入表单数据送到服务器进行处理。你可以使用 Fetch API 发送 POST 请求,并在服务器端进行数据验证和处理。...假设服务器端返回数据是 JSON 格式,我们通过调用 response.json() 方法响应数据解析为 JavaScript 对象。

29530

JavaScript 权威指南第七版(GPT 重译)(五)

,并演示了如何创建自己可迭代数据结构。...12.1 迭代器工作原理 for/of循环和展开运算符与可迭代对象无缝配合,但值得理解实际上是如何使迭代工作。在理解 JavaScript 迭代过程时,有三种不同类型需要理解。...在浏览器运行 JavaScript 可以使用以下代码 Web 服务器获取数据: function getCurrentVersionNumber(versionCallback) { // Note...这意味着您可以使用像这样for/await循环读取连续数据块: const fs = require("fs"); async function parseFile(filename) {...以及,Emotion 库使用css标记函数来使 CSS 样式嵌入到 JavaScript 。本节演示了如何编写自己类似这样标记函数。

16810
领券